Tastes of southern Australia

9 Nights /

10 Days

  • Canberra: 1 night
  • Beechworth: 1 night
  • Melbourne: 2 nights
  • Warrnambool: 1 night
  • Adelaide: 1 night
  • Barossa Valley: 1 night
  • Kangaroo Island: 2 nights
1 Day 1: Canberra

Leave Sydney this morning and begin your journey to Canberra. En route, stop at historic Berrima and a working sheep farm, and enjoy a barbecue lunch. On arrival, tour Parliament House before a welcome drink and dinner with your tour director and fellow travellers. L, D.

2 Day 2: Beechworth

Travel the Alpine Way to Beechworth, Victoria’s best preserved gold rush town, for a unique overnight stay. B.

3-4 Day 3-4: Melbourne

Take a tour of Beechworth followed by time at leisure. Continue on to Melbourne for a two night stay. The following day is free to explore Melbourne and its surrounding area. B.

5 Day 5: Great Ocean Road / Melbourne

Today the Great Ocean Road awaits. Stop at Torquay and Bells Beach, and visit the Twelve Apostles before finishing the day in the whale watching capital of Warrnambool. B, D.

6 Day 6:Adelaide

Visit Worn Gundidj at Tower Hill State Game Reserve with an Aboriginal guide. Cross the South Australia border into Mt. Gambier for a city tour. Stop to view the Blue Lake then travel on to Adelaide for a two night stay. B, D.

7 Day 7: Barossa Valley

Enjoy a tour of Adelaide then journey north to visit one of Australia’s best-known wine-producing regions, the Barossa Valley. Visit Jacob’s Creek winery for a wine tasting. After a lunch of local produce with wine, explore a little more of the region before returning to Adelaide. B, L.

8-9 Day 8-9: Kangaroo Island

Visit Glenelg then continue on to the coastal village of Victor Harbor. Enjoy time to explore then travel by ferry to Kangaroo Island for two nights. The next day, head to Flinders Chase National Park and see Remarkable Rocks and Admiral’s Arch. Lunch is a food and wine experience at Andermel Marron Farm. Later, walk among a colony of sea lions at the Seal Bay Conservation Park. B; B, L, D.

10 Day 10: Adelaide

Cruise back to Cape Jervis then on to Adelaide. Tour the 140-year old Adelaide market. Later, transfer to Adelaide airport where this itinerary ends. B.
